Hi all,

I'm doing a High Elf army (40K people don't leave, you can still help me) and wanted to get an exalted great unclean one for Storm of Magic. Just one problem: I don't like this idea of a mage reads a scroll of binding and then the daemon just goes "yes, let's be best of friends".

So, I'm thinking of converting a mage to be standing on the daemon shoulders using magic to bind the daemon to his will; the idea being that the scroll gives the mage the power to control the creature.

I'm thinking of using green stuff to ceate magic wind looking stuff that's flying all around the daemon to control him.

I also want to use chain attached to the daemon's wrists and/or neck. I know, I know, the great unclean one model doesn't really have a neck. However, I hate that model as I want something that looks like it could move without haveing to roll, therefore I'm gonna do some converting work on a daemon prince as I love that model and am desperate to include one somehow.

Anyway, what I was wondering is: does anyone know of any shackles or something to go around the daemon's wrists to attach the chains to?

Use GS to do the bracelet part then bend some thick copper or brass wire around the end of a pair of needle-nose pliers or similar, trim down, drill in some holes into the bracelet then glue the rings in place after threading on the chain.

Use real chain. You can buy those on necklace shops, they come in really small sizes that can represent bigger chains.
